From latimes.com -A strong, long earthquake with an epicenter in Guerrero  state shook central southern Mexico today, swaying buildings in Mexico City and  sending frightened workers and residents into the streets.  The U.S.  Geological Survey initially set the intensity at 7.9 and said the epicenter was  11 miles underground. Mexico's National Seismological Survey said the temblor  had an epicenter southwest of Ometepec.  Mexico City Mayor Marcelo  Ebrard's Twitter account said the water system and other "strategic services"  were not experiencing problems.
